Susan Bacon Dynerman, Lynn O. Hayes. Rawson Associates, $19.95 (243pp) ISBN 978-0-89256-351-7

Two hotel executives, both mothers, here observe that with an increasing number of single households and two-worker families, and with a scarcity of quality day care and live-in sitters, child care has become a major social issue. They point out, however, that a growing number of corporations are providing on-site care and flexible work options. As described by hundreds of men and women interviewed here, such options include three- or four-day work weeks, work at home and alternate week on/week off schedules. The authors offer clear, practical, step-by-step advice on how readers, if granted such arrangements, may select the most appropriate. In this instructive guidebook, Dynerman and Hayes urge readers to be mindful whether their job benefits also provide for maternal and parental leave, pay based on quality and equity for part-time workers.
